Average Weekly Weight Loss?

I'm almost 6 weeks out and the weight loss is starting to slow. How much did you guys average out at per week? How much had you lost by the 3 month mark? What about 6 months?

Hey Nhnurse congrats on your Weightloss I will be having surgery soon I'm a nurse on a Busy floor how long were you off work before you went back

My surgeon required that I take 6 weeks off because of the lifting requirements in my job description. I think it was a good thing. For the first four weeks I was still a little sore if I overdid it and would occasionally need a nap. So the time off was wonderful. Good luck!

My weight loss is extremely slow. In 5 wks I have lost only 15 lbs and already experienced 2 stalls. I understand why: I was 199 on day of surgery. I cannot drink shakes so getting my Protein in has been near to impossible. I'm allergic to whey & the vegan shakes are gross PLUS expensive. Right now I'm trying to get eggs, chicken, and turkey in me but I'm not even close to the required amount.

So I'm averaging 2-3 lbs/wk. my calories have been 300-400 which prior to surgery, I'd say is very unhealthy for me. I am taking my Vitamins though.
